OP, the stomping, the yelling at you, putting you down in front of the kids, slamming doors, giving you the silent treatment, etc. All of it is abusive. That it is happening in front of your kids is worse. Your husband is teaching them by example that such behavior is normal, and you are teaching them by example that they should accept being the recipient of such behavior, even from someone they love. The kind of abuse your DH is engaging is "coercive control". It is threatening or intimidating behavior designed ultimately to condition you to be meek and obedient to avoid fights and aggression. As bad as your DH's behavior is, he is right about one thing - you need individual therapy. Your husband has told you he is not going to therapy, and he is not interested in changing his behavior. Your only choice is to go to therapy, and work on yourself and the life you want to build with your kid. You need a professional to help you figure out how to do that with or without him. [/quote]
